Sports' biggest power couple has launched a new production company.
WNBA legend Sue Bird and US women's soccer star Megan Rapinoe have announced the start of A Touch More, which intends to promote stories of revolutionaries, 'who shape and move culture forward.'
The production company is formed with Bird's media and commerce company, TOGETHXR, which she founded with Rapinoe's USWNT teammate Alex Morgan, as well as snowboarder Chloe Kim and swimmer Simone Manuel. With their partnership, A Touch More and TOGETHXR hope to address the coverage gap in sports media, where women receive just 10 percent of the coverage despite represented roughly 40 percent of all athletes.
